---- Reported by lassi.ta.nieminen@nokia.com 2010-05-14 10:21:38 +0300 ---- Created an attachment Open Office document to be open in Kpresenter SOFTWARE VERSION: Kubuntu 9.10 Koffice (svn revision 1124781) Test document (Open Office): oop_graph.odp STEPS LEADING TO PROBLEM: 1.Open the attached document in Open Office . 2.Open the same document in Kpresenter. 3.Observe the graph in the first slide. EXPECTED OUTCOME: Kpresenter should be able to display the graph. ACTUAL OUTCOME: Kpresenter is not displaying the graph. FREQUENCY: Always ---- Additional Comments From lassi.ta.nieminen@nokia.com 2010-05-14 10:24:07 +0300 ---- Created an attachment Screenshot of the document in Open Office ---- Additional Comments From lassi.ta.nieminen@nokia.com 2010-05-14 10:24:55 +0300 ---- Created an attachment Screenshot of the document in Kpresenter ---- Additional Comments From lassi.ta.nieminen@nokia.com 2010-05-16 22:57:37 +0300 ---- WMF problem. Reassign to ingwa --- Bug imported by faure@kde.org 2010-05-28 03:33 --- This bug was previously known as _bug_ 168792. Imported an attachment (id=47346) Imported an attachment (id=47347) Imported an attachment (id=47348) Unknown bug field "example" encountered while moving bug <example>2010-05-16 22:57:37</example>
Note that the OOo rendering is also wrong. The graphics part should go down all the way to the bottom, not be bunched up at the top. Check the wmf2x utility to see what it really should look like. The status right now is that the graphics part is shown correctly, but the text is upside down. All the text seems to be in the right position, though.
The vectorshape is displayed now but it is mirrored and not in the correct size
Created attachment 58244 [details] Screenshot in MS Powerpoint
Move to calligra-common, as this is now a vectorshape issue.
Git commit 82ea4db3f86faae5759636874fa7fa4bf4667344 by Inge Wallin. Committed on 10/05/2011 at 17:06. Pushed by ingwa into branch 'master'. WMF: Make text using font size < 0 work. This means that when a picture is upside down due to some transformation, the text output will use so called 'device coordinates' which means that the text will be written correctly anyway. This solves a number of irritating bugs. BUG: 244823 BUG: 239799 M +3 -1 filters/karbon/wmf/wmfimportparser.cc M +1 -1 filters/karbon/wmf/wmfimportparser.h M +19 -4 filters/libkowmf/kowmfpaint.cc M +3 -1 filters/libkowmf/kowmfpaint.h M +1 -1 filters/libkowmf/kowmfread.h M +4 -4 filters/libkowmf/kowmfreadprivate.cc M +1 -1 filters/libkowmf/kowmfstack.cc M +1 -0 filters/libkowmf/kowmfstack.h http://commits.kde.org/calligra/82ea4db3f86faae5759636874fa7fa4bf4667344
Verified in 418b733f49c666c5204b0576f1c33c5587496a7e.